Step 1: Choose the Right Screen Material
The first step in making a projector screen is to choose the right material. The most popular options are white or gray vinyl, PVC fabric, or a white shower curtain. However, for the best results, we recommend using a high-quality, triple-layered blackout cloth, which is made of vinyl and polyester and designed specifically for outdoor projection. This material is lightweight, easy to work with, and provides a smooth, wrinkle-free surface with excellent contrast, brightness, and color fidelity.
Step 2: Measure and Cut the Cloth
Once you have chosen your screen material, you need to measure and cut it to the appropriate size. Start by determining the aspect ratio you want (e.g., 16:9 or 4:3), which should match your projectors native resolution. Then, measure the distance between your projector and the wall, and calculate the optimal screen size based on the throw ratio and focal length of your projector. For example, if your projector has a 1.5 throw ratio and a 10-foot throw distance, your ideal screen size would be 150 inches (diagonal). Once you have these measurements, use a straightedge and a rotary cutter to cut the cloth to the desired size, leaving some extra margin for hemming and finishing.
Step 3: Hem and Finish the Edges
To prevent the edges of your screen material from fraying, you need to hem them properly. Fold the edges over twice, about half an inch each time, and use a sewing machine or fabric glue to secure them. Alternatively, you can use double-sided tape or grommets to hold the cloth taut and straight. Also, consider adding a black velvet border or frame around the edge of the screen to enhance the contrast and eliminate any unwanted light reflections from the wall or ceiling.
Step 4: Mount the Screen on the Wall
The final step is to mount your DIY projector screen on the wall. You can use brackets, screws, or hooks to attach it securely to a sturdy wall or ceiling. Make sure the screen is level and centered, and adjust the height and distance to match your viewing angle and position. You can also use a tension rod or a portable tripod stand to hold the screen if you prefer a more flexible or temporary setup.
